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Teynham to Castleford start from as little as £48.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Teynham to Castleford start from £84.10 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Teynham to Castleford are available for £181.40 one way

Station Facilities and Ticketing

Teynham station offers a straightforward blend of essential services. With a ticket machine available at the main entrance to platform 1, purchasing and collecting tickets is a breeze. Ticket offices are open on Tuesdays from 06:10 to 09:40, complementing the use of a convenient 24-hour ticket machine system.

Those traveling with disabilities or requiring additional assistance will find some helpful amenities, such as accessible ticket machines, ramps for train access, and designated spaces for those with impaired mobility. Please take note, however, that the station lacks staffed service outside the specified Tuesday morning hours, and provides step-free access only to certain parts via a level crossing.

Facilities and Amenities

While Castleford Station may lack some of the more comprehensive facilities of larger stations, it is equipped to meet essential travel needs. Though there's no staffed ticket office, all travelers can conveniently collect their tickets from accessible ticket machines available at the station. Smartcard holders will find validators on-site to streamline their journey.

Accessibility is a strong point of Castleford, as step-free access is available throughout the station ensuring ease for passengers with mobility concerns. The station has also been equipped with lifts between platforms, allowing for more comfortable travel across the station’s premises. For those with hearing difficulties, an induction loop is available, and assistance at the station can be coordinated via the help points or the conductor on your train.

Onward Travel Options

When visiting Castleford, you're not limited to rail. Those requiring alternate transport options can rest easy knowing that bus services and taxis are within reach. A bus stop is located conveniently close to the station, making it an easy choice for local travels. For those preferring cabs, taxi services can be explored through Cab4You, ensuring a seamless transition from train to vehicle.

For the environmentally conscious or fitness enthusiasts, bicycle storage is available within the car park, although bicycle hire is not offered on-site. For more metropolitan travels, Castleford does not currently support a metro service but being well-connected by other means makes reaching city centers a breeze.
